Two clerks ticketed for illegal alcohol sales in NY

Two people were arrested Friday when New York State Police conducted plain-clothes checks of 15 retail locations selling alcohol.  Clerks at the North Salem businesses were found not to be in compliance with Alcoholic Beverage Control laws.  43-year old Dipak Panday of Mahopac was charged following a check at Swans Deli on Route 22 and 51-year old Amy Cilmi Parr of North Salem was charged following the check at Hayfield Market.  Panday is due in Court on April 29th.  Parr is due in Court on May 6th. According to the New York State Office of Alcoholism and Substance Abuse Services, underage drinking is associated with the three most common causes of death among youth, including homicides, suicides, and accidental deaths like in car crashes.
